Gisele Bündchen and Daft Punk Cover WSJ Magazine November Issue

We have seen and heard lots about Daft Punk ever since their new album came out, and now you can find them on the cover of the November issue of WSJ magazine.

The electronic duo is paired with supermodel Gisele Bündchen and is shot by famed photographer Terry Richardson.

This isn’t the first time the mega group covered with a supermodel. They were recently on the cover of VOGUE with Karlie Kloss, which came out in July. See photos below!
